Texas man gets 70 months in cyanide case
Posted: 12.17.2008 at 3:17 PM

AMARILLO (AP) -- Federal officials say a Texas Panhandle man who tried to sell a 25-gallon drum of cyanide to an FBI informant will serve 70 months in prison.

Jeffrey Don Detrixhe, 38 of Higgins, was sentenced Wednesday in Amarillo on one count of prohibition against chemical weapons. Detrixhe, who was arrested in southeastern Oklahoma in May, pleaded guilty in September.

An FBI affidavit showed agents taped conversations with an informant in which Detrixhe allegedly offered to sell the 62 pounds of cyanide earlier this year for $10,000, a thermal imager and an assault rifle.

The affidavit also alleged Detrixhe bragged he could "kill a city" with the cyanide.
